Posting some facts


- Covert rebels, Neutrals, Low ranking imperials get scanned "Overt rebels get shot at"

- Covert rebels when caught are forced overt (not a tef...and this is a good thing, want reasons why? Ill explain if you want me to)

- Neutrals pay a fine, but if they cant pay...they loose factional points

- low Ranking Imperials get caught, they will loose faction points (*note one heck of allot of faction points are needed to be high ranking, so this will slow fp grinding as well)


- Smugglers can avoid scans for themselves and whole groups, master smugglers have 95% chance of not being scanned.

- You can avoid scans by using more things then just a smuggler ("droids, safety deposit")


- High ranking imperials will be saluted by the scanning crew, we still dont know what High ranking means exactly...so we imperials need to find that out as well!



- Imperial security is intensified, rebel recruiters go into hiding , Wilderniss scans happen....not often...but happen enough not to be something frequent...but always have an edge...will they be coming? will they be coming? nono please dont come
